The ICP-MS2000 ionises the sample in an inductively coupled plasma, and the resulting ions are separated and counted by a mass analyser. This combination determines most elements in the periodic table with very low detection limits across a wide concentration range — from major constituents to ultra-trace levels.
Where it fits
ICP-MS is used wherever multi-element analysis at trace level matters: in environmental protection (water, soil, dust, wastewater), food-safety control, the semiconductor industry and high-purity materials, as well as in pharmaceuticals and physiological analysis.
